Impact of the Internet on the Job Market

The impact of the internet on the job market has been significant. With the proliferation of technology and the widespread adoption of the internet, many industries have been disrupted by new business models and ways of working. From freelance platforms to remote working opportunities, the internet has enabled workers to connect with clients and employers from anywhere in the world.

One of the most significant effects of the internet on the job market has been the rise of the gig economy. This refers to the trend of people working short-term contracts or freelance projects rather than traditional full-time jobs. The gig economy has been made possible by the internet, as it allows workers to easily find and apply for new projects through online platforms. This has created more flexibility in the job market, allowing people to supplement their income or work from home.

But the impact of the internet on the job market isn't all positive. There has been a decline in traditional industries such as manufacturing, as more and more jobs are automated by technology. This has led to job losses in some sectors and the need for workers to retrain in new industries as technology evolves. Additionally, the rise of remote working and the gig economy has created new challenges for workers, such as job insecurity and the need to constantly market themselves and their skills.

It is clear that the internet has had a profound impact on the job market. As technology continues to evolve, it will be interesting to see how it continues to shape the way we work.
